As a partner to businesses and governments, Crane Authentication offers expertise and cutting-edge innovations that protect and enhance products, secure identities, safeguard revenues and enforce compliance. Customers from different business sectors and levels of government trust our team of 1,250 people for their expertise in R&D, security design, engineering and data-driven insights. We are an integral part of Crane NXT, a c$2 billion dollar business with over 5,000 associates.
As part of our growth, we are looking for an Associate Director, Commercial based in the UK where you will be a key influential member and leader within the global Commercial team.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:This position of Associate Director, Commercial, will lead commercial services for Brand Authentication and Licensing.
Essential Functions Performed by the Position:- Develops and executes Commercial strategies targeting the Brand market.
- Build and maintain relationships with CA Sales, Product, Operations and other stakeholders to provide commercial and contract support and go to market initiatives.
- Develop relationships with key customers and partner stakeholders.
- Develops and manages both simple and complex quotation/RFP/RFI and contract processes.
- Generates commercial contracts and vehicles to support CA business objectives.
- Provide post contract management services, change control and dispute resolution management on key accounts.
- Monitors and reports on regulatory trends and applicable laws impacting customers and prospects in the Brand space to drive innovation and differentiation.
- Deliver compelling bids and proposals which comply with CA governance policies.
- Provide reports and whitepapers to inform pipeline opportunities, product management decisions and senior leadership.
- Close collaboration with Commercial leaders to ensure alignment and sharing of best practice.
- Conducts market research and competitive analysis to inform Brand decisions.
- Identifies emerging trends and customer needs.
- Champion in digital and data-driven approaches to enhance brand engagement.
- Provides guidance, direction and management of Commercial, Brand team members.
Education: Bachelor’s degree in marketing, Law, Business, or related field.
Experience: 8-10 years in commercial pre and post contract management and commercial transformation/strategy with 3+ years in B2B contracting. 2+ years’ people management.
Certifications/Licenses: MCIPs, Prince or Six Sigma; WorldCC-accredited a plus.
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:- Strategic thinking with strong commercial acumen.
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ills.
- Ability to lead cross-functional teams and influence at all levels.
- Strong negotiation and contract management, Commercial law skills, incl GDPR, contracts and related disciplines.
- Familiarity with standards like ISO.
